The MSK services across the CCG, BHRUT and NELFT have procured a digital referral tool called Rego, to help manage referrals for patients with MSK conditions.
The new tool will prevent patient delays for diagnosis and treatment by ensuring that patients are signposted to the correct MSK service (physiotherapy, ESP, orthopaedics, Rheumatology, Pain Management, Neurosurgery) in a timely manner by aiding clinician decision making.
The project team have been busy engaging with you all in your local meetings and plan to present at the monthly learning events. Demos have been shared as well as the pathways for each specialty area.
The CCG GP IT team have been supporting this work and will be key in implementing the software for practice clinical systems.
